The BDS Eagles demolished the Lawrence-Nelson Raiders 65-21 in boys basketball Saturday, Dec. 10 at Nelson. The Eagles shot 51 percent from the field in the contest. BDS’s Ryan Tegtmeier recorded a triple-double scoring 11 points, passing for 11 assists and pulling down 11 rebounds while adding 2 steals to his team's 65-21 victory at Nelson. “The timely remarkable thing about this is he sat out quite a bit with a sore back,” said BDS Coach Fred Kluck. “He never played in the fourth quarter and sat quite a bit in the third quarter as well.” The Eagles jumped ahead 14-2 after the first quarter, led 33-10 at halftime, and then led 53-17 after the third quarter. The Eagles heated things up from three-point range, hitting 5 of 9 from long distance. “We passed the ball well and played pretty solid defense,” said Coach Kluck. The L-N season mark fell to 2-1. BDS is 5-0 on the year. BDS sank 4 of 12 free throw tries. The Eagles hit 23 of 45 field goal attempts, while L-N was 7 of 22 from the field. The Raiders connected on 1 of 1 free throw tries. BDS held a 39-21 edge on the boards. “Kendrick Holeman led us in scoring with 19 and in steals with 4,” Coach Kluck said. “Michael Houchin also had 4 steals, 8 rebounds and chipped in 7 points. Grant Norder came off the bench to score 10 points. Luke Christensen and Dylan Lauenstein really did a nice job defensively while adding 8 points and 2 points respectively.” Individual Stats Scoring- Holeman 19, Tegtmeier 11, Norder 10, Christensen 8, Houchin 7, Ahrens 2, Remmers 2, Wallace 2, Lauenstein 2, Rohr 2. Rebounds- Tegtmeier 11, Houchin 8. Assists- Tegtmeier 11. Steals- Houchin 4, Holeman 4. Team fouls-- BDS-9, L-N-11. |
